Vrfu Omu vs Catanduva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Vrfu Omu, Romania and Catanduva, Brazil is approximately 10,525 km or 6,541 mi.
  • To reach Vrfu Omu in this distance one would set out from Catanduva bearing 42.7°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Vrfu Omu bearing 64.4° or ENE .
  • Vrfu Omu has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Catanduva has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Vrfu Omu is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Catanduva is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 25 °C (45°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.9 °C (16°F) more in Vrfu Omu.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 285.2 mm (11.2 in) less which is equivalent to 285.2 l/m² (7 US gal/ft²) or 2,852,000 l/ha (304,898 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.8° lower in Vrfu Omu than in Catanduva.
